Huge WWE rematch after 7 years? 5 Opponents for Ronda Rousey if she signs with AEW


The AEW landscape was left in disbelief with the shocking debut of Ronda Rousey at the 2026 Revolution pay-per-view. The Baddest Woman on the Planet came from the audience and got into the ring right after Timeless Toni Storm defeated her MMA cohort, Marina Shafir, in a singles match. Rousey’s appearance surely garnered huge attention, and it could possibly lead to her return to wrestling in AEW.

Should that happen, here are five matches that can happen for Ronda Rousey in All Elite Wrestling, including a blockbuster rematch that took place seven years ago.

#5. Toni Storm

Ronda Rousey made her debut after Toni Storm’s match at AEW Revolution 2026. She called her back to the ring, and Storm agreed. She came rushing down to the ring; however, before they could trade blows, the AEW officials stepped in to stop the chaos. Should The Rowdy One sign on the dotted line with Tony Khan’s company, a feud with Storm could be the first program for her in AEW, which would surely be interesting to watch.

#4. Britt Baker

Britt Baker is still one of the top AEW stars despite being absent from the promotion for a long time. Moreover, Baker recently revealed that her return was up to management, not her. At the same time, with Tony Khan bringing top attractions back at AEW Revolution, he could do the same with The Doctor. Should that happen and Ronda Rousey signs with AEW, it could be a huge blockbuster match between the two at a major event.

#3. Kris Statlander

Kris Statlander is one of the most dominant AEW stars in the women’s division. She has achieved great success in the company, having held both the AEW Women’s World and TBS titles, thanks to her intense in-ring style and impressive physical stature. The Cosmic Killer could prove to be a formidable opponent for Ronda Rousey should she agree to return to the ring and officially sign with Tony Khan’s promotion.

#2. Marina Shafir

Marina Shafir and Ronda Rousey rose to prominence as part of the Four Horsewomen in MMA and forged a close friendship. Following that, they both transitioned to professional wrestling. Rousey experienced great success during her tenure in WWE, including multiple Women’s titles and even a main-event WrestleMania match. On the other hand, Shafir has been rising up the ranks in AEW since becoming a part of The Death Riders. With their storied history and real-life chemistry, they could produce one of the most stellar in-ring matches.

#1. Mercedes Mone

One of the top matches from Ronda Rousey’s WWE career was against Mercedes Mone, then known as Sasha Banks. Both women delivered one of the most captivating in-ring matches at the 2019 Royal Rumble event in WWE history. At the same time, they were two of WWE’s biggest draws during that era. With Mone currently one of the box-office attractions for All Elite Wrestling, Tony Khan could run this exciting showdown back in his promotion, should Rousey sign a contract with his company as an in-ring performer.
